Japanese Modern and Contemporary Ceramics (Gallery 29)

This installation of modern and contemporary artworks showcases the breadth of innovation, creativity, and technical accomplishment of Japanese potters. The art shown here is a result of that diverse history as well as of the global nature of art training and practice in the modern era.
